Understanding Metritis and Its Link to Ketosis

Metritis is a condition characterized by inflammation of the uterus in dairy cows, often occurring after calving. While seemingly unrelated, metritis can indirectly contribute to the development of ketosis. The inflammation and release of toxins associated with metritis can disrupt the cow's energy balance, impairing her ability to properly metabolize glucose. This can lead to a state of negative energy balance, making the cow more susceptible to ketosis, a metabolic disorder characterized by elevated levels of ketone bodies in the bloodstream.

Symptoms and Diagnosis of Metritis and Ketosis

Recognizing the symptoms of metritis and ketosis is crucial for early intervention. In cows with metritis, common signs include fever, foul-smelling vaginal discharge, reduced appetite, and decreased milk production. Ketosis, on the other hand, manifests as reduced appetite, weight loss, poor coat condition, and the characteristic "acetone breath" odor.

To diagnose metritis, a veterinarian will perform a thorough examination, including a rectal examination and uterine palpation to assess the cow's reproductive health. Ketosis diagnosis involves analyzing blood or milk samples to measure the levels of ketone bodies, such as beta-hydroxybutyrate (BHB).

Prevention and Treatment of Metritis and Ketosis

Preventing metritis and ketosis requires a comprehensive approach. Proper management practices, such as ensuring clean calving environments and prompt postpartum care, are essential to minimize the risk of metritis. Adequate nutrition, including a well-balanced diet during the transition period, can help prevent ketosis by providing the necessary energy and nutrients to support the cow's metabolism.

When it comes to treatment, metritis usually requires a combination of antibiotics and supportive care. The choice of antibiotics depends on the identified bacteria and their susceptibility patterns. Supportive care measures may include uterine lavage, pain management, and ensuring proper hydration. For ketosis, nutritional interventions, such as adjusting the cow's diet to increase energy intake and providing supplements like propylene glycol, can help restore the cow's energy balance and reduce ketone levels.
